Tom Cruise and Katie Holmes were once an example of an ideal couple. But when things turned ugly, the duo decided to split. Cruise admitted that his third wife filed for divorce in part because of his involvement with the Church of Scientology. A recent report suggests that Jamie Foxx is seriously interested in Suri’s mother, and he won’t follow Tom’s path in any way.

During his deposition, Tom exploded in anger when it was asked if Katie left him in part to “protect Suri from Scientology.” Tom first responded that he has found the question offensive and stated, “there is no need to protect my daughter from my religion.”

However, when the lawyers pushed the question asking if Katie ever indicated that she left him because of his involvement with Scientology, the Top Gun star responded:

“Did she say that? That was one of the assertions, yes.”

Before everything went downhill, there was a time when Katie thought very highly of Tom. During one of her interviews with Marie Claire, the Dawson’s Creek actress talked about her married life with Tom and how everything felt like a dream come true.

“It’s really exciting. Tom’s as big at home as he is on the movie screen. He’s so passionate about everything, whatever he’s doing. When he’s being a dad, he’s right there; he’s giving it his all. It’s inspiring and it’s fun. It’s an amazing life, but we always remind ourselves of how incredibly lucky we are.”

If this was like a dream come true for Katie, Tom was having the time of his life. The couple made their first public appearance together in Rome on April 27, 2005. A month later, the Minority Report star declared his love for the actress on The Oprah Winfrey Show.

“I’m in love. I’m in love and it’s one of these things where you want to be cool, like, ‘Yeah I like her’…that’s not how I feel,” a hyper Cruise told Winfrey. “I admired her and I thought I wanted to meet her so I called her because I wanted to meet her. You see someone’s work and you hear about them and you hear what a special person she is…and I wanted to meet this person and I met her and she’s extraordinary.”

After six years of happily married life, it was announced that the actress had filed for divorce from him. According to CNN, an attorney stated that the couple had amicably settled for divorce just two weeks after she filed for it.

“We are committed to working together as parents to accomplishing what is in our daughter Suri’s best interests,” read their joint statement. “We want to keep matters affecting our family private and express our respect for each other’s commitment to each of our respective beliefs and support each other’s roles as parents.”

Meanwhile, there have been reports that Katie is having a secret affair with Jamie Foxx and if things go accordingly, then there are chances that the rumored couple will decide to marry by the end of this year. A report from Radar Online suggests that the actress is not officially allowed to date anyone publicly as per her written agreement with Tom.

“She’s allowed to date, but she cannot do so in a public fashion, and she’s not supposed to let any boyfriend near their daughter, Suri,” the insider further added. “Katie wanted out of the marriage so badly, she agreed to the terms and got $4.8 million in child support, plus another $5 million for herself.”

Katie’s involvement with Jamie is still not confirmed, but if there is a hint of any serious relationship, should Katie be worried about Jamie’s religious beliefs?

It has been reported that Jamie, whose real name is Eric Bishop, was raised Baptist and participated in his choir during his youth.

The Django Unchained star earlier revealed his familiarity with the Baptist church during some of his comedy routines when he made fun of church choirs and preachers.

During one of his interviews, a reporter asked him about his faith and what it means to him. The reporter was trying to challenge the actor on his Christian upbringing, but the star simply answered, “Everything. God is everything.”

On the other hand, the actress was baptized a Roman Catholic and attended Christ the King Chruch in Toledo. So, if there is a future in their rumored relationship, then things will go smoothly when it will come to religious practices.

Katie Holmes and Jamie Foxx have never officially confirmed their relationship, so all the news about them getting married before Christmas are just rumors and there is no confirmation on their involvement with new religious practices.
